인터넷 익스플로러 - FTP 파일 다운로드 오류
IE를 통해 익명 접근이 허용되지 않도록 설정된 FTP 웹 사이트를 방문하면 다음과 같이 질문을 받게 되고,
정상적으로 인증이 되면 다음과 같이 폴더 안에 있는 파일 목록이 나타나고, 이에 대해 "Save Target As..."메뉴를 선택해서 다운로드 할 수 가 있습니다.
문제는, 해당 파일이 다운로드가 안된다는 것이지요. 오류 화면은 다음과 같습니다.
"
Internet Explorer cannot download ... from ...
The login request was denied
"
검색을 해보면, 다음과 같은 글이 나옵니다.
Thread: Download file from IE (FTP)
; http://forums.iis.net/t/1154259.aspx
질문한 사람이 정확한 원인을 짚었습니다. windows\system32\logfiles 폴더에 있는 FTP 로그 파일을 보고 "Save Target As..." 메뉴로 실행했을 때의 FTP 요청은 Anonymous User 로 전달되었음을 확인한 것이지요.
결국, 이런 경우 "Save Target As..."로는 파일을 받을 수 없고 다음과 같이 FTP 경로에 직접 사용자 계정 정보를 함께 입력해 주어야 합니다.
ftp://[아이디]:[암호]@[서버 주소]/[파일 경로]
예) ftp://testuser:testpassword@192.168.0.176/file.zip
FTP 접속인 경우, Internet Explorer에서는 다음과 같이 "Open FTP Site in Windows Explorer"메뉴가 제공됩니다.
그러면, 해당 경로가 탐색기로 열리고 그 상태에서 직접 원하는 파일을 '끌어다 놓기(Drag & Drop)'으로 복사하는 것이 가능합니다. 이렇게 하면 인터넷 익스플로러에서 직접 주소 창에 계정 정보를 입력해야 하는 불편함을 덜 수 있는데요.
그런데, 특정 시스템에서 다음과 같이 보안 오류가 발생하는 경우를 볼 수 있습니다.
"
Security Alert
Your current security settings do not allow you to download files from this location.
"
해결 방법은, "제어판" / "프로그램 추가 삭제"에서 "Internet Explorer Enhanced Security Configuration"을 해제해 주시면 됩니다.